Title:
  [unity8] Launcher navigation stops working if you open the app drawer

Status in Canonical System Image:
  Fix Released
Status in unity8 package in Ubuntu:
  Fix Released

Bug description:
  ubuntu 17.04 Unity 8

  first, DO NOT OPEN THE APP DRAWER.
  press ALT F1, now you should see the a blue outline on the ubuntu logo, now 
press TAB or the Arrow key UP and DOWN to navigate. 

  now open the app drawer with the mouse or SUPER A then close the app
  drower. now try to navigate again. ALT F1 and then up/down or tab. it
  doesn't work anymore.

  workaround: right click on the launcher to probably give focus again
  or something

This bug was fixed in the package unity8 - 8.15+17.04.20170321-0ubuntu1

---
unity8 (8.15+17.04.20170321-0ubuntu1) zesty; urgency=medium

  [ Albert Astals Cid ]
  * Signal aboutToShow (LP: #1664578)
  * Support Panel top level items to be disabled (LP: #1670694)
  * Improve Launcher ←→ touch menu interaction (LP: #1667620, #1671069)
  * Fix real world submenus (e.g. kate) not getting their first item
selected on open (LP: #1666859)

  [ Daniel d'Andrada ]
  * Really disable the window decoration when in staged mode (LP:
#1670361)
  * Don't let clients resize their surfaces while in staged
(phone/tablet) mode (LP: #1670390)
  * TopLevelWindowModel: don't put hidden windows in the model (LP:
#1665286)

  [ Lukáš Tinkl ]
  * Reset always-show-osk gsetting on startup to default value (false
atm)
  * Fix the restored-to position with Miral due to the state changes
being async (LP: #1669819)
  * Add a cursor name fallback mapping "grabbing" -> "closedhand" for
Breeze
  * Fix unsnapping a maximized window from the panel (LP: #1671721)
  * Disable altDrag feature outside windowed mode

  [ Michael Terry ]
  * Don't lock the screen for guest users or users in the nopasswdlogin
group. (LP: #1644237)
  * Support GNOME-style logout DBus API (making the Logout, Reboot, and
Shutdown launcher commands work) (LP: #1673229)

  [ Michael Zanetti ]
  * Add support for closing apps from the spread with "Q" (LP: #1670327)
  * hide "private" launcher quicklist entries when the greeter is locked
(LP: #1667649)
  * add surface titles to launcher's quicklist (LP: #1661668)
  * properly reset the drawer state when cancelling a horizontal drag
(LP: #1669536)
  * fix the focus moving correctly between launcher and drawer (LP:
#1669880)
  * unfocus the drawer's textfield when it is moved (LP: #1669839)

  [ Pete Woods ]
  * Fix up indicators-client after refactoring (LP: #1672797)

 -- Michał Sawicz   Tue, 21 Mar 2017
10:58:13 +
